From 3ff6d32cd08380cfef7dd3896b92f739b796278f Mon Sep 17 00:00:00 2001 From: Rushabh Sojitra Date: Thu, 13 Feb 2025 22:02:14 +0530 Subject: [PATCH] 229 icons for resources and grouped regions (#230) * Icons for resources and grouped regions Signed-off-by: Rajat Sahrawat * Updated icons for Library and web resources Signed-off-by: Rushabh Sojitra * updated changelog Signed-off-by: Rushabh Sojitra * Refined grouped region icons Signed-off-by: Rajat Sahrawat * Updated as some icons not visible on linux Signed-off-by: enam-khan * updated icon for libraryTree Signed-off-by: Rushabh Sojitra * Updated changelog Signed-off-by: Rushabh Sojitra * prevent changing library icon on collapse event Signed-off-by: Andrew Twydell --------- Signed-off-by: Rajat Sahrawat Signed-off-by: Rushabh Sojitra Signed-off-by: enam-khan Signed-off-by: Andrew Twydell Co-authored-by: Rajat Sahrawat Co-authored-by: enam-khan Co-authored-by: Andrew Twydell --- packages/vsce/CHANGELOG.md | 4 ++++ .../imgs/grouped-region-closed-dark.svg | 15 ++++++++++++++ .../imgs/grouped-region-closed-light.svg | 15 ++++++++++++++ .../imgs/grouped-region-open-dark.svg | 15 ++++++++++++++ .../imgs/grouped-region-open-light.svg | 15 ++++++++++++++ packages/vsce/resources/imgs/library-dark.svg | 19 +++++++++++------- .../resources/imgs/library-dataset-dark.svg | 13 ++++++++++++ .../resources/imgs/library-dataset-light.svg | 13 ++++++++++++ .../vsce/resources/imgs/library-light.svg | 20 +++++++++++-------- .../vsce/resources/imgs/pipeline-dark.svg | 11 ++++++++++ .../vsce/resources/imgs/pipeline-light.svg | 11 ++++++++++ .../resources/imgs/tcp-ip-service-dark.svg | 7 +++++++ .../resources/imgs/tcp-ip-service-light.svg | 14 +++++++++++++ packages/vsce/resources/imgs/uri-map-dark.svg | 16 +++++++++++++++ .../vsce/resources/imgs/uri-map-light.svg | 12 +++++++++++ .../vsce/resources/imgs/web-services-dark.svg | 13 ++++++++++++ .../resources/imgs/web-services-light.svg | 13 ++++++++++++ packages/vsce/src/extension.ts | 7 +++---- .../trees/treeItems/CICSLibraryDatasets.ts | 2 +- .../trees/treeItems/CICSLibraryTreeItem.ts | 6 ++---- .../web/treeItems/CICSPipelineTreeItem.ts | 2 +- .../web/treeItems/CICSTCPIPServiceTreeItem.ts | 2 +- .../web/treeItems/CICSURIMapTreeItem.ts | 2 +- .../web/treeItems/CICSWebServiceTreeItem.ts | 2 +- 24 files changed, 221 insertions(+), 28 deletions(-) create mode 100644 packages/vsce/resources/imgs/grouped-region-closed-dark.svg create mode 100644 packages/vsce/resources/imgs/grouped-region-closed-light.svg create mode 100644 packages/vsce/resources/imgs/grouped-region-open-dark.svg create mode 100644 packages/vsce/resources/imgs/grouped-region-open-light.svg create mode 100644 packages/vsce/resources/imgs/library-dataset-dark.svg create mode 100644 packages/vsce/resources/imgs/library-dataset-light.svg create mode 100644 packages/vsce/resources/imgs/pipeline-dark.svg create mode 100644 packages/vsce/resources/imgs/pipeline-light.svg create mode 100644 packages/vsce/resources/imgs/tcp-ip-service-dark.svg create mode 100644 packages/vsce/resources/imgs/tcp-ip-service-light.svg create mode 100644 packages/vsce/resources/imgs/uri-map-dark.svg create mode 100644 packages/vsce/resources/imgs/uri-map-light.svg create mode 100644 packages/vsce/resources/imgs/web-services-dark.svg create mode 100644 packages/vsce/resources/imgs/web-services-light.svg diff --git a/packages/vsce/CHANGELOG.md b/packages/vsce/CHANGELOG.md index b3f205b8..ae313300 100644 --- a/packages/vsce/CHANGELOG.md +++ b/packages/vsce/CHANGELOG.md @@ -2,6 +2,10 @@ All notable changes to the "cics-extension-for-zowe" extension will be documented in this file. +## Recent Changes + +- Enhancement: Create icons for library and Web resources. [#229](https://github.com/zowe/cics-for-zowe-client/issues/229) + ## `3.3.3` - BugFix: Duplicate CICSplex exist when connecting to a multi-CMAS system. [#227](https://github.com/zowe/cics-for-zowe-client/issues/227) - Enhancement: Show CMCI error response codes when failing to make requests. [#220](https://github.com/zowe/cics-for-zowe-client/issues/220) diff --git a/packages/vsce/resources/imgs/grouped-region-closed-dark.svg b/packages/vsce/resources/imgs/grouped-region-closed-dark.svg new file mode 100644 index 00000000..5c9ece5e --- /dev/null +++ b/packages/vsce/resources/imgs/grouped-region-closed-dark.svg @@ -0,0 +1,15 @@ + + + + + + + + + + + \ No newline at end of file diff --git a/packages/vsce/resources/imgs/grouped-region-closed-light.svg b/packages/vsce/resources/imgs/grouped-region-closed-light.svg new file mode 100644 index 00000000..a6c49593 --- /dev/null +++ b/packages/vsce/resources/imgs/grouped-region-closed-light.svg @@ -0,0 +1,15 @@ + + + + + + + + + + + \ No newline at end of file diff --git a/packages/vsce/resources/imgs/grouped-region-open-dark.svg b/packages/vsce/resources/imgs/grouped-region-open-dark.svg new file mode 100644 index 00000000..e844af2d --- /dev/null +++ b/packages/vsce/resources/imgs/grouped-region-open-dark.svg @@ -0,0 +1,15 @@ + + + + + + + + + + + \ No newline at end of file diff --git a/packages/vsce/resources/imgs/grouped-region-open-light.svg b/packages/vsce/resources/imgs/grouped-region-open-light.svg new file mode 100644 index 00000000..92f893bf --- /dev/null +++ b/packages/vsce/resources/imgs/grouped-region-open-light.svg @@ -0,0 +1,15 @@ + + + + + + + + + + + \ No newline at end of file diff --git a/packages/vsce/resources/imgs/library-dark.svg b/packages/vsce/resources/imgs/library-dark.svg index da32557f..4ec13ba7 100644 --- a/packages/vsce/resources/imgs/library-dark.svg +++ b/packages/vsce/resources/imgs/library-dark.svg @@ -1,8 +1,13 @@ -